📖 Definitions

  1. A specialist in the leather processing industry, who dresses the leather by beating, rubbing, scraping and colouring.
  2. One who grooms a horse with a curry comb.

📚 Word Origin & History

From Old French corier, from Latin coriarius (“tanner, currier”).
